**Capacity note — Vellastra dispatch simulator.** For the eng sync: simulating the 40-car Marrowgate tower at 10x speed saturates one worker at roughly 9k rider events/sec, so we'll shard by bank rather than by floor. Memory stays flat if the event ring is sized correctly. The knobs we propose locking in are these.

tuning table, hahof-tafop:
RATE_LIMITS = {
    "ulaix": 10,
    "wenath": 1,
}

## Connection Pooling — Quarrel DB Tier

The Lanternfish API keeps a fixed pool of 40 connections per replica against the Quarrel cluster. If you see pool exhaustion alerts, check for long-running report queries first; killing those usually frees connections within a minute. Never raise the pool size without checking Quarrel's max_connections headroom. Pool metrics are exposed through the Pondwatch internal dashboard, which requires authenticated access. Use the key below when querying the Pondwatch metrics endpoint.

app token of fajop-fahif = qvz4-AnML

Key ceremony checklist, item 7: Rotate the signing key for the Wrenfield map-tile prefetcher. Confirm the prefetcher has drained its fetch queue and is paused before rotation; an in-flight batch signed with the old key will fail validation and re-download every tile in the Bellhaven region. Two operators must witness the rotation and initial the ledger. Once the new key is staged, unlock the ceremony vault to commit it, which requires entering the recovery passphrase shown below.

strongbox words: raldor-eliir-lamael

Subject: On-call handover — SquatHound scanner

Hi Renata,

Handing over SquatHound, our typo-squatting package scanner. Two open items: the Levenshtein threshold tune from yesterday is still in canary, and the quarantine queue for the "fennel-js" lookalikes needs manual review by Friday. All findings are logged in the triage board. For anything ambiguous, loop in the registry security desk.

billing contact of fajog-fafop = fraox.istdor@nelvrosys.corp

Quick heads-up on Pinwheel UI versioning: we cut a minor release every sprint, and anything touching component props needs a changeset file in the PR. No changeset, no merge — the bot will nag you. Majors are rare and go through the design council first. The full policy, with examples of what counts as breaking, lives on the internal page below.

wiki page, bahip-yahip: https://grafana.qirvanlabs.corp/browse/display/projects/cc3a1b9dbfc9